INSIGHT

Why AI Leans Toward Breakup Advice

  • AI and Reddit trend toward breakup advice because they're trained on low-context, binary human text.
  • AJ notes AI offers frictionless emotional validation that avoids the messy work of repair, so it favors leaving over communicating.
INSIGHT

Outsourcing Hides Consequences And Erodes Trust

  • Outsourcing hard conversations to AI or Reddit gives low-context certainty without relational cost.
  • AJ explains chatbots validate feelings without interrupting, challenging framing, or facing real consequences for advice.
INSIGHT

Avoidance Weakens Relationships More Than Fights

  • Breakdowns often come from avoiding conflict, not from fighting too much.
  • Johnny says people present a managed, edited self and relationships accept a performance rather than real needs and standards.
